Brief Introduction to WUT

Wuchang University of Technology

 

Wuchang University of Technology is a general undergraduate university approved by the Ministry of Education. Centered on engineering, it achieves coordinated development of multiple disciplines including science, management, economics, literature, art, law and medicine.

Nestled at the foot of the verdant Meinan Mountain within the "Wuhan · China Optics Valley", the campus is surrounded on three sides by Tangxun Lake, Asia’s largest urban lake. It is honored as one of China’s Top 10 Most Beautiful Lake-view Campuses and named a National Characteristic School for Ecological Civilization Education. The campus covers a land area of 828,000 square meters with a construction area of 450,000 square meters.

The university comprises 14 secondary schools, including the School of Artificial Intelligence, School of Life Sciences, School of Spatial Information Engineering, School of Health and Nursing, Business School, School of Arts & Law, School of Creative Design, School of Film, Television & Media, School of Marxism, School of General Quality Education, School of Innovation and Entrepreneurship, and International Education College. It offers 66 undergraduate and junior college programs, with over 20,000 full-time undergraduate, junior college, postgraduate and international students on campus.

Teaching & Learning Facilities

Each school is equipped with an independent teaching and experimental building, housing 216 specialized laboratories. Per-student values of teaching and research equipment, multimedia classrooms and teaching computers all exceed the national standards set by the Ministry of Education. The university carries out in-depth industry-education integration with well-known enterprises such as Huawei, iFLYTEK and WuXi AppTec. It operates a provincial-level demonstration base for college students’ innovation and entrepreneurship, plus more than 280 off-campus internship and training bases.

Campus facilities include a library, gymnasium, university history museum, art gallery, arts museum, exhibition hall, university student activity center, national-standard stadium, campus hospital and catering center. The library holds 2.132 million printed books and 2.236 million e-books, and has been rated one of China’s Most Beautiful University Libraries for two consecutive years. Complete living amenities are available on campus: all student dormitories are furnished with air conditioning, hot water and washing machines, alongside convenience stores and courier service stations. The university enjoys a prime location adjacent to bustling commercial districts, offering easy access to shopping, cinemas, fitness centers, swimming pools and restaurants to meet daily living needs.

 

Faculty Strength

The university employs 1,275 full-time faculty members, among whom 28.31% hold doctoral degrees, 97.02% hold master’s degrees or above, 40.08% are double-qualified dual-competency teachers, and 35.37% hold senior professional titles. It boasts 4 provincial-level teaching teams and 12 provincial outstanding grassroots teaching organizations. The faculty gathers a host of high-caliber talents including Yangtze River Scholars, Chu Tian Scholars, Huanghe Talents and national masters of arts and crafts. The university runs the first Nobel Prize workstation among private universities nationwide.

Research Outcomes

The university runs 4 provincial research platforms and 10 Hubei Provincial Outstanding Youth Science and Technology Innovation Teams for Higher Education Institutions. Over the past five years, it has undertaken 1,273 research projects (351 at national and provincial levels), published 682 high-level papers, released 143 monographs, and held 178 valid invention patents. It has received 17 outstanding achievement awards and science and technology progress awards issued by national, provincial authorities and national industry associations.

Its research competitiveness ranks among the top private universities nationwide for years running, and it has secured the No.1 spot among private universities in Hubei Province on the China University Humanities and Social Sciences Development Evaluation List for consecutive years. In recent years, its annual research funding revenue, number of invention patents, National Natural Science Foundation projects, National Social Science Foundation projects and Ministry of Education Industry-University Collaborative Education Program projects all rank first among private universities in Hubei. On the Shenzhen Index list of China’s Most Research-Competitive Private Universities, Wuchang University of Technology ranks 8th nationwide and 1st in Hubei Province.

International Competitiveness

The university ranks second on the China Private University International Competitiveness Ranking. It hosts over 200 international students from more than 20 countries including Russia, Germany and Kazakhstan. It operates an official HSK Test Center and one Sino-US 4+0 joint education program approved by the Ministry of Education.

The university has established multi-level, wide-ranging and all-round educational cooperation with more than 60 universities across over 20 countries such as the United States, the United Kingdom, Canada, France, Japan, South Korea and Singapore, providing direct pathways for students to pursue overseas further studies, exchange programs, paid internships, study tours and international employment.

The university recruits domestic undergraduate and junior college students nationwide, admitting candidates based on provincial college entrance examination score cutoffs. Junior college students may transfer to full-time undergraduate programs upon passing qualifying examinations. It also enrolls international students from across the globe. Students who meet graduation requirements within the stipulated study period will be awarded undergraduate or junior college diplomas issued by Wuchang University of Technology; those satisfying degree conferral criteria will receive bachelor’s degrees from the university.
